In preparation for painting a 1/16 rc tank, I might build a 1/35 fine scale kit first to work out paint color and to practise different camo patterns. In the past I used to build them just for fun, but I noticed the kits kept getting smaller and smaller as my eyes got older. :haha: :haha: :haha:

Designed to fight off USA & British fighter bombers, the Kugelblitz flak panzer was a very good system, though it never made it much past the prototype stage of development. After the war it was the inspiration for the M24 Duster.
